Yugao Ma is a scholar working on Aerospace Engineering, Mechanical Engineering and Materials Chemistry. According to data from OpenAlex, Yugao Ma has authored 30 papers receiving a total of 437 indexed citations (citations by other indexed papers that have themselves been cited), including 20 papers in Aerospace Engineering, 13 papers in Mechanical Engineering and 12 papers in Materials Chemistry. Recurrent topics in Yugao Ma’s work include Nuclear reactor physics and engineering (15 papers), Heat Transfer and Boiling Studies (13 papers) and Nuclear Materials and Properties (11 papers). Yugao Ma is often cited by papers focused on Nuclear reactor physics and engineering (15 papers), Heat Transfer and Boiling Studies (13 papers) and Nuclear Materials and Properties (11 papers). Yugao Ma collaborates with scholars based in China. Yugao Ma's co-authors include Shanfang Huang, Hongxing Yu, Xiaoming Chai, Ruicheng Zhong, Zhuohua Zhang, Dong Wang, Jian Deng, Wenbin Han, Yu Liu and Chao Li and has published in prestigious journals such as Journal of Computational Physics, Applied Thermal Engineering and Experimental Thermal and Fluid Science.
